feat(chat-export): 支持 HTML 导出(合并消息/远程缩略图可选下载)

- 导出格式新增 html:生成 index.html + 会话 messages.html,离线浏览

- 支持 chatHistory(合并消息)解析/渲染与弹窗查看

- 图片资源解析增强:MessageResourceInfo 优先 + md5/hdmd5 兜底

- HTML 导出可选下载远程缩略图(仅公网主机/图片类型/5MB 限制)

- 修复拍一拍误判、公众号封面样式识别;转账过期状态与前端展示
